Job description

Responsibilities
  • Lead structural design for headframes, back legs, and collar-level structures from concept through detailed design and construction phases.
  • Apply advanced structural engineering principles to develop safe, efficient, and innovative solutions addressing static, dynamic, fatigue, wind, seismic, and operational hoisting loads (including fleet angle and rope dynamics).
  • Ensure compliance with relevant international and local standards, applicable mining regulations, and industry guidance for hoisting and shaft infrastructure.
  • Undertake and review analyses, including load assessments, hoist/rope–sheave layouts, skip dump arrangements, ground–structure interaction, and temporary/permanent works design.
  • Integrate interfaces across the hoisting system: ore bins, conveyors, hoist houses, foundations, collar houses, and conveyance clearances—producing clear GA drawings, 3D models, clearance diagrams, and installation sections.
  • Recruit, mentor, and develop a high-performing headframe/hoisting team; establish skills matrices, training plans, and technical governance.
  • Define and own the workstream strategy for Europe and Africa, including capability roadmaps, preferred suppliers/fabricators, and delivery models (e.g., modularisation/offsite assembly).
  • Implement quality assurance and design review processes; champion innovation and knowledge sharing.
  • Support and lead business development: identify opportunities, shape pursuit strategies, write proposals, and present to clients.
  • Build enduring relationships with owners, EPC/EPCM partners, hoist OEMs, steel fabricators, and regional delivery partners.
  • Manage scope, programme, risk, and budgets, working closely with project managers to achieve commercial targets.
  • Conduct site inspections; supervise headframe erection and commissioning; provide technical input during shaft sinking and conversion to production.
  • Promote health, safety, equality, and sustainability in all aspects of work, adhering to company policies and values.
Qualifications
  • Degree-qualified in Civil/Structural/Mechanical Engineering (postgraduate qualification desirable).
  • 10–15 years’ experience in the structural design of mine headframes/hoisting infrastructure, including temporary and permanent works.
  • Strong understanding of structural behaviour under complex loading: dynamic hoist loads, fatigue, wind/seismic, impact, vibration; familiarity with ground–structure interaction for headgear foundations and back legs.
  • Proficiency in structural analysis/modelling tools (e.g., STAAD.Pro, SAP2000, MIDAS, Robot or similar) and confident coordination with geotechnical/numerical models.
  • Demonstrated ability to lead multi-disciplinary teams and grow capability (hiring, coaching, resource planning).
  • Excellent communication skills and willingness to travel within the UK and internationally (Europe and Africa).
  • Experience engaging with hoist OEMs and regional supply chains; additional languages (e.g., French/Portuguese) are an advantage.
